Licensing and Regulation: The Ultimate Reality Check
The single most important fact about Zodiac Casino is its licensing. It holds a license from the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), one of the most respected and stringent regulatory bodies in the world. This isn’t some obscure, rubber-stamp certificate. The MGA requires casinos to adhere to strict rules on player protection, fair gaming, anti-money laundering, and responsible gambling. An MGA-licensed casino must keep player funds in segregated accounts, separate from the company’s operating money. This means if the company had financial issues, your balance would be protected. They also mandate the use of certified Random Number Generators (RNGs) to ensure every spin, deal, or dice roll is completely fair and unpredictable. So, on the fundamental question of being a “real” and regulated operation, Zodiac Casino checks out.

The Welcome Bonus: A Closer Look at the 80 Chances
Zodiac Casino’s signature offer is hard to miss: “80 Chances to Become an Instant Millionaire” on your first deposit. This is essentially 80 spins on Mega Moolah, the famous progressive jackpot slot. It’s a unique and enticing hook. Here’s the real breakdown: you deposit $10, and they give you 80 spins on Mega Moolah at a $0.25 bet per spin (total bet value of $20). Any winnings from these spins come with a 70x wagering requirement. This is on the higher side. If you win $50 from the spins, you’d need to wager $3,500 before cashing out. It’s a real bonus, but the playthrough is steep. Always read the full terms, especially the list of games that contribute different percentages toward clearing the requirement. Slots usually count 100%, but table games might only count 10% or be excluded entirely.
Payment Methods and Payout Reality
A fake casino often has limited, shady, or inconsistent banking options. Zodiac Casino offers methods common for its target markets. For Canadian players, which it heavily caters to, Interac e-Transfer is a flagship option for instant, fee-free deposits and withdrawals. They also support iDebit, Instadebit, Visa, Mastercard, and ecoPayz. For cryptocurrencies, they accept Bitcoin, Litecoin, and Ethereum. Payout times vary: e-wallets like ecoPayz can process within 24 hours, while credit cards and bank transfers may take 3-7 business days. They have a published policy, and while some players report waits on the longer side of those estimates, there isn’t a pattern of non-payment, which is the hallmark of a scam.

How long do withdrawals take at Zodiac Casino?
Withdrawal times depend on your method. E-wallets like ecoPayz and Jeton are fastest, often processed within 24-48 hours. Bank transfers and credit/debit card withdrawals typically take 3 to 7 business days. The casino's security verification, which is mandatory for first withdrawals, can add an additional 24-72 hours to this timeline.
What are the wagering requirements on the 80 free spins bonus?
The winnings from the 80 Mega Moolah spins come with a 70x wagering requirement. This is considered high. For example, if you win $100 from the spins, you must wager $7,000 before the funds become cashable. Only slots contribute 100% to this requirement; table games contribute much less or nothing at all.
